Credence has an immediate need for a Technical Writer at Scott AFB, IL and other locations throughout the country.

We are seeking a highly skilled Technical Writer to support Air Combat Command (HQ ACC) Directorate of Cyberspace Operations and Warfighting Communications (A6) Zero Trust (ZT) Functional Management Office (FMO).

Responsibilities include, but are not limited to the duties listed below:
  • Possess advanced level Microsoft Office (specifically MS Word, MS PowerPoint and MS Excel) skills to present visual metric representation.
  • Possess skill to create graphics to display executive-level workflows, timelines and metrics.
  • Possess skill to share and present Microsoft Teams Meetings without assistance or learn and adapt to emerging technology of client’s conferencing tool.
  • Develop, write, and maintain comprehensive IT policies, strategies, and governance documents.
  • Collaborate with IT and other departments to gather and analyze technical and procedural information.
  • Ensure all documentation complies with Air Force or DoD standards and guidelines.
  • Create clear, concise, and accurate documentation for a variety of audiences, including technical and non-technical stakeholders.
  • Review and edit documentation produced by other team members to ensure consistency and quality.
  • Stay current with the latest industry trends and best practices in technical writing and IT governance.
  • Be able to produce architecture diagrams, implementation guides, security configuration guides, risk analysis reports, ad compliance overviews.
  • Be able to leverage tools and platforms for collaboration, documentation, version control, and diagramming.
  • Assist in the development of policy, directives, memorandums, Concept of Operations (CONOPS), Concepts of Implementation (CONIMP) and other documentation to support cyber security, cyber operations capability employment, governance, oversight, risk management, strategy, command and control, failover and support to sections of the NIST Cybersecurity Framework, NIST ZT guidance, DoD ZT Architecture, and other Federal Government documents and regulations.
  • Assist with the development and implementation of Information Protection processes, procedures, and technology requirements, to include creating and managing a baseline configuration of technology (e.g. Enterprise IT, Weapons Systems, Industrial Control Systems), System Development Life Cycle (SDLC), configuration change control processes, and policy and regulations regarding the physical operating environment for organizational assets to achieve resilience requirements in normal and adverse situations with a focus on ZT principals and intent.
  • Maintain knowledge of current guidance, policies, laws, and regulations; communicate updates and incorporate them into existing enterprise strategies affected by ZT.
  • Collaborate with stakeholders to develop and deliver Zero Trust focused cybersecurity awareness, role-based, and operational training and education, including realistic cyber training and exercise scenarios and objectives.
  • Coordinate and collaborate with various portfolio managers and program offices for all systems maintained and/or used by the DAF. For new systems, advise and assist Government leads with researching and documenting ZT requirements, and validating/using data, reports, and other outputs from existing systems to define and document system ZT architecture deficiencies.
  • Support the development of executive level briefings and metrics for monitoring and oversight for ZT, including reporting to Congress, Office of the Secretary of Defense, DoD, and DAF senior leaders.
  • Design/develop and provide broad-based communications and change management support for program management, financial management, business process improvement, and process standardization.
  • Establish and operate capabilities within ZT FMO to coordinate, track, and drive activities in support of the ZT Roadmaps and other guidance in conjunction with the Secretary of the Air Force (SAF) Office of the Chief Information Officer (SAF/CN).
  • Establish capabilities to ingest strategic roadmaps, generate capability-specific Implementation Plans (I-Plans), and track milestones and deliverables in accordance with the Iplans.
